Description
In the standard library in Rust before 1.52.0, a double free can occur in the Vec::from_iter function if freeing the element panics.
References
https://github.com/rust-lang/rust/issues/83618
ExploitThird Party Advisory
https://github.com/rust-lang/rust/pull/83629
PatchThird Party Advisory
https://github.com/rust-lang/rust/pull/84603
PatchThird Party Advisory
https://security.gentoo.org/glsa/202210-09
Third Party Advisory
https://github.com/rust-lang/rust/issues/83618
ExploitThird Party Advisory
https://github.com/rust-lang/rust/pull/83629
PatchThird Party Advisory
https://github.com/rust-lang/rust/pull/84603
PatchThird Party Advisory
https://security.gentoo.org/glsa/202210-09
Third Party Advisory
CVSS impact metrics
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
9.8 · Critical
Information
Source identifier
Vulnerability status
Modified
Published
2021-04-14T05:15:12.227Z
4 years agoLast modified
2024-11-21T05:05:12.647Z
1 year ago